On Thursday, it was reported that Marvel Studios had delayed the release of Captain America: Brave New World, which was originally scheduled to release this spring, back to February 2025.

Captain America: Brave New World, the fourth film in the Captain America franchise and the first since 2016’s Captain America: Civil War wasn’t the only MCU film to be newly-scheduled for 2025, as both Thunderbolts and Blade were, as well.

What makes the circumstances around Captain America: Brave New World different, however, is the fact that the project not only already finished filming, but will now be undergoing months’ worth of reshoots and the axing of three major sequences following poor audience test scores, according to reports.

But why is Marvel suddenly decided to gut Captain America: Brave New World? Some fans think they know why: the inclusion of a controversial character named Sabra, who is an Israeli supersoldier.

And given the presence of an Israeli supersoldier, that suggests that the film likely has some sort of Middle Eastern conflict element to it, which is obviously something that is quite controversial these days.

One line from a Marvel Comic infamously and troublingly says of Sabra, “It has taken the Hulk to make her see this dead Arab boy as a human being.”

 

It certainly doesn’t help that the film was previously Captain America: New World Order, either, as that’s a phrase that’s long had conspiratorial connotations, particularly as it relates to certain antisemitic rhetoric.

Marvel has previously responded to the criticism regarding Sabra’s inclusion, saying in a statement to CNN that the Captain America filmmakers are “taking a new approach with the character Sabra who was first introduced in the comics over 40 years ago” and that MCU characters are “always freshly imagined for the screen and today’s audience.”

Now set to release on February 14, 2025, Captain America: Brave New World stars Anthony Mackie as Sam Wilson / Captain America, Harrison Ford, Danny Ramirez, Carl Lumbly, Tim Blake Nelson, Shira Haas, and Liv Tyler.
